MTS launches MBlaze in Andhra Pradesh
TT Correspondent |  |  25 Mar 2011

Indian mobile operator MTS has launched its high-speed mobile broadband service MBlaze in Andhra Pradesh. MTS has rolled out its high speed mobile internet services in Hyderabad, Vijayawada, Vishakhapatnam, Tirupati, Warangal, Rajahmundry and Kakinada.

 

 MTS becomes the first telecommunication service operator to provide mobile broadband services at Tirumala Hills in Tirupati.

 

MTS has earmarked INR 300 million to roll out data services across the state. MBlaze services in Andhra Pradesh are supported by a network of 3000 retail outlets and 40 company flagship stores.
